Oracle
 sql >> Database >  >> RDS >> Oracle

org.hibernate.tool.schema.spi.CommandAcceptanceException:impossibile eseguire il comando

Penso che il problema sia che specifichi un nome di schema con un nome di tabella qui

<class name="com.telemune.demoPojo.CrbtSubMasterDemo" 
  table="sdp.crbt_subscriber_master">

Hibernate considera sdp.crbt_subscriber_master come nome di una tabella.

Ma quando Hibernate prova ad eseguire create table sdp.crbt_subscriber_master() Oracle considera sdp come nome dello schema e crbt_subscriber_master come nome di una tabella.

Non so esattamente come specificare un nome di schema per una mappatura, ma puoi provare come descritto qui

Capitolo 5. O di base /R Mapping:mapping-declaration-class

<class name="com.telemune.demoPojo.CrbtSubMasterDemo" 
  schema="sdp" table="crbt_subscriber_master">